Bagaimana Tautan Simbolik Bekerja Linux

Tautan simbolis, juga disebut tautan lunak, adalah jenis file khusus yang menunjuk ke file lain, seperti pintasan di Windows atau alias Macintosh. Tidak seperti tautan keras, tautan simbolik tidak berisi data dalam file target. Itu hanya menunjuk ke entri lain di suatu tempat di sistem file.

Bagaimana Anda menautkan di Linux?

Untuk membuat tautan simbolik, gunakan opsi -s ( –symbolic ). Jika FILE dan LINK diberikan, ln akan membuat tautan dari file yang ditentukan sebagai argumen pertama ( FILE ) ke file yang ditentukan sebagai argumen kedua ( LINK ).

Apa yang ada di izin file di Linux?

Izin Berkas. Ketiga pemilik (pemilik pengguna, grup, lainnya) di sistem Linux memiliki tiga jenis izin yang ditentukan. Sembilan karakter menunjukkan tiga jenis izin. Baca (r) : Izin baca memungkinkan Anda untuk membuka dan membaca konten file.

Bagaimana cara membuat tautan simbolis?

Untuk membuat tautan simbolik, berikan opsi -s ke perintah ln diikuti dengan file target dan nama tautan. Dalam contoh berikut, file disinkronkan ke folder bin. Dalam contoh berikut, drive eksternal yang terpasang disinkronkan ke direktori home.

Mengapa tidak ada tautan keras ke direktori?

Alasan direktori hard-linking tidak diperbolehkan adalah sedikit teknis. Pada dasarnya, mereka merusak struktur sistem file. Anda biasanya tidak boleh menggunakan tautan keras. Tautan simbolik memungkinkan sebagian besar fungsi yang sama tanpa menimbulkan masalah (misalnya ln -s target link ).

Apakah menghapus tautan keras menghapus file?

Tautan keras tidak akan pernah mengarah ke file yang dihapus. Tautan keras seperti penunjuk ke data file aktual. Dan pointer disebut “inode” dalam terminologi sistem file. Jadi, dengan kata lain, membuat tautan keras adalah membuat inode lain atau penunjuk ke file.

Bagaimana cara kerja Symlink?

Tautan simbolis adalah objek sistem file yang menunjuk ke objek sistem file lain. Objek yang ditunjuk disebut target. Tautan simbolis transparan bagi pengguna; tautan muncul sebagai file atau direktori normal, dan dapat ditindaklanjuti oleh pengguna atau aplikasi dengan cara yang persis sama.

Apa itu tautan keras di Linux?

Tautan keras adalah file yang menunjuk ke inode dasar yang sama, seperti file lain. Jika Anda menghapus satu file, itu menghapus satu tautan ke inode yang mendasarinya. Sedangkan tautan simbolik (juga dikenal sebagai tautan lunak) adalah tautan ke nama file lain di sistem file.

Apa perbedaan antara tautan keras dan tautan simbolik?

Tautan keras dan tautan simbolik adalah dua metode berbeda untuk merujuk ke file di hard drive. Tautan keras pada dasarnya adalah salinan karbon yang disinkronkan dari file yang merujuk langsung ke inode file. Tautan simbolik di sisi lain merujuk langsung ke file yang merujuk ke inode, jalan pintas.

Apa perbedaan antara tautan keras dan tautan simbolik lunak di Linux?

Apa itu Soft Link Dan Hard Link Di Linux? Tautan simbolis atau lunak adalah tautan sebenarnya ke file asli, sedangkan tautan keras adalah salinan cermin dari file asli. Jika Anda menghapus file asli, tautan lunak tidak memiliki nilai, karena mengarah ke file yang tidak ada.

Bisakah Anda memindahkan tautan simbolis?

Seseorang dapat menggunakan tar untuk memindahkan folder yang berisi tautan simbolis relatif.

Bagaimana cara menemukan semua tautan keras di Linux?

Jika Anda menemukan dua file dengan properti yang identik tetapi tidak yakin apakah file tersebut terkait erat, gunakan perintah ls -i untuk melihat nomor inode. File yang ditautkan bersama memiliki nomor inode yang sama. Nomor inode bersama adalah 2730074, artinya file-file ini adalah data yang identik.

Di mana tautan keras disimpan?

Hitungan tautan keras disimpan di inode. Ini dimulai pada 1 saat file dibuat, meningkat 1 setiap kali panggilan sistem tautan berhasil, dan berkurang 1 setiap kali panggilan sistem pemutusan tautan berhasil.

Mengapa kami membuat tautan simbolis di Linux?

Untuk membuat tautan antar file, Anda perlu menggunakan perintah ln. Tautan simbolis (juga dikenal sebagai tautan lunak atau tautan symlink) terdiri dari jenis file khusus yang berfungsi sebagai referensi ke file atau direktori lain. Sistem operasi seperti Unix/Linux sering menggunakan tautan simbolik.

Bagaimana cara hard link folder di Linux?

Untuk membuat hard link pada sistem Linux atau Unix-like: Buat hard link antara sfile1file dan link1file, jalankan: ln sfile1file link1file. Untuk membuat tautan simbolik alih-alih tautan keras, gunakan: ln -s tautan sumber. Untuk memverifikasi tautan lunak atau keras di Linux, jalankan: ls -l tautan sumber.

Apakah tautan keras memakan ruang?

Tautan keras adalah file yang mewakili file lain pada volume yang sama tanpa benar-benar menduplikasi data file itu. Meskipun tautan keras pada dasarnya adalah salinan cermin dari file target yang ditunjuk, tidak ada ruang hard drive tambahan yang diperlukan untuk menyimpan file tautan keras.

Di mana tautan simbolik disimpan Linux?

direktori program dalam file manager, itu akan tampak berisi file-file di dalam /mnt/partition/. program. Selain “tautan simbolik”, juga dikenal sebagai “tautan lunak”, Anda dapat membuat “tautan keras”. Tautan simbolis atau lunak menunjuk ke jalur di sistem file.

Bagaimana cara menghapus tautan di Linux?

Untuk menghapus tautan simbolik, gunakan perintah rm atau batalkan tautan diikuti dengan nama symlink sebagai argumen. Saat menghapus tautan simbolik yang mengarah ke direktori, jangan tambahkan garis miring ke nama symlink.

Bagaimana cara membuka tautan simbolis di Linux?

Cara paling sederhana: cd ke tempat tautan simbolik berada dan lakukan ls -l untuk membuat daftar detail file. Bagian di sebelah kanan -> setelah tautan simbolik adalah tujuan yang ditunjuknya.

Untuk apa tautan keras digunakan?

Dalam komputasi, tautan keras adalah entri direktori yang mengaitkan nama dengan file dalam sistem file. Semua sistem file berbasis direktori harus memiliki setidaknya satu tautan keras yang memberikan nama asli untuk setiap file. Istilah “tautan keras” biasanya hanya digunakan dalam sistem file yang memungkinkan lebih dari satu tautan keras untuk file yang sama.

Bagaimana cara membuat tautan simbolis direktori di Linux?

Perintah Ln untuk Membuat Tautan Simbolik Secara default, perintah ln membuat tautan keras. Gunakan opsi -s untuk membuat tautan lunak (simbolis). Opsi -f akan memaksa perintah untuk menimpa file yang sudah ada. Sumber adalah file atau direktori yang ditautkan.

Related Posts